You can also save the money you'd spend on a region-free DVD player (which aren't necessarily legal everywhere), and just play the discs in any computer DVD player. Even the freely-available VLC player will play any DVD, regardless of encoding, region, and PAL or NTSC encoding!
The Australian Season 4 has no special features, and a few episodes on it are repeats from Season 3. It just has to do with how the seasons/episodes are divvied up, but all the remaining episodes are there.
